Possible Causes of Toxic Odors & Volatile Emissions
One common cause of toxic odors following water damage is mold growth. When water infiltrates drywall, floors, or insulation, it creates a perfect environment for mold spores to thrive. Mold releases volatile organic compounds (VOCs) that can cause unpleasant smells and potential health issues.
Another cause can be microbial contamination from stagnant or contaminated water, which can lead to the release of harmful emissions. Water that isn’t properly dried or treated during restoration can foster bacteria and other microorganisms. These particles become airborne, creating not just an odor problem but also potential health concerns for everyone in the space.

How do I know if my home has toxic emissions from water damage?
If you notice persistent foul odors, health symptoms like headaches or respiratory issues, or signs of mold growth, you might have underlying toxic emissions. Our specialists can conduct diagnostic tests to confirm the presence of harmful VOCs and microbial contamination.
Can water damage cause long-term health issues?
Yes, if water damage leads to mold growth or bacterial contamination, it can cause allergy symptoms, respiratory problems, or other health complications. Prompt remediation is essential to prevent long-term risks.
How long does the odor removal process take?
The process duration varies depending on the severity of contamination. Minor cases may take a day or two, while extensive microbial growth or hidden mold can require several days for complete remediation.
